The video discusses how Delta Airlines is delaying a $5 billion aircraft order to 2022, highlighting a strong relationship with Airbus. Other airlines are expected to follow suit, deferring aircraft deliveries to avoid financial strain. American Airlines is already in talks with Boeing to defer 737 Max deliveries. The video emphasizes that airlines must prioritize funding their losses over capital expenditures to remain operational in the coming years.
